*Big Island Delights located right off the main road is not your Big Island Candies. This small shop carries less inventory, but has a lot more local flair to the items they sell. We always try to stop in and pick up some items to munch on and to bring back with us. I know that they have a store on Oahu at the Ward Centre and have purchased goodies from there also,but just something draws us back to the original location. Marlin jerky, Party Mix, Chocolate dipped macadamia biscotti and Chocolate shortbread cookies were just some of the things we grabbed..."Ono stuff!" *Always another great stop when in Hilo* *Parking available in front of store. ****Hours**** Mon - Fri 9am to 5pm Saturday 9am-3pm Closed on Sundays
